FWIW, there have been people who have encountered problems with certain
tracks downloaded from eMusic.  They have then downloaded the tracks
from itunes and encountered the exact same error (an error that is not
present on the physical cd).  Emusic has stated that they do not encode
the music themselves, the copy is given to them from the record label. 
However, I don't know if this is true for all vendors. Some people have
reported downloading the same album from emusic and, say, Amie Street or
Amazon, and the version from Amie Street/Amazon has a higher bitrate. 
Go figure.
(Most, but not all, of eMusic's tracks are gapless Lame btw)
